Missouri's New Frontier: Legal THC Beverages Explained

Missouri adopted THC for adult use in late 2022, and now a flood of cannabis-infused beverages is arriving the market. This novel frontier offers a distinct way to experience THC, drawing in a diverse range of consumers. These drinks come in a multitude of flavors and potencies, making them perfect for varying preferences and experiences.

  • The effects of THC beverages can be felt rapidly compared to edibles.
  • Nevertheless, the effects tend to last for a brief period.
  • It's essential to start with a minimal dose and slowly increase the amount as needed.

Missouri's legal THC beverage market is steadily evolving, offering consumers a dynamic range of choices. Whether you're a seasoned cannabis user or newly interested, there's a THC beverage out there to suit your needs.

Delta 9 THC Beverages: Are They Legal in Missouri?

Missouri's regulations surrounding cannabis consumption are frequently evolving, and the legality of Delta-9 THC drinks is a hot topic. While recreational marijuana is legalized in Missouri, details regarding edibles like THC drinks can be ambiguous.

Generally, Delta-9 THC drinks are perceived as consumable products. However, the Cannabis Control Division has yet to issue clear directives on their production and sale.

  • Consequently, it is essential to consult with local authorities for the most up-to-current information regarding Delta-9 THC drinks in Missouri.
